Pochopení strojů Pick and Place

Pick and place machines are automated systems designed to quickly and accurately pick parts from one location and place them into another. These machines are utilized in various industries including electronics, automotive, and consumer goods manufacturing. The core components of a pick and place machine include a robotic arm, a vision system, and a control system, which together allow for precise maneuvering of components either in bulk or individually.

The Components that Make Them Efficient

The efficiency of pick and place machines can be attributed to several key components:

  • Robotické rameno: The robotic arm is the heart of the machine, equipped with grippers or suction devices for picking items. The versatility in designs allows these arms to handle a vast array of shapes and sizes.
  • Systémy vidění: Equipped with cameras and computer vision technology, these systems enable the machine to identify and locate items accurately, which minimizes errors and speeds up the pick and place process.
  • Řídicí software: Advanced software controls the operations, allowing for programming customization, which can optimize workflows for different manufacturing needs. This control can also include real-time data analytics, facilitating better decision-making.

Reálné aplikace a úspěšné příběhy

Various industries have successfully integrated pick and place machines into their manufacturing processes, yielding measurable improvement in productivity and accuracy.

Montáž elektroniky

In the electronics sector, pick and place machines are used extensively for the assembly of circuit boards. Precision is critical, as even minor errors can render components non-functional. Companies that have implemented these machines have reported up to a 70% increase in throughput, demonstrating how technology can streamline production and reduce labor costs.
